Description

A must for alpine, ice, trad and multi-pitch climbers: The single-strand Alpine Trad Sling offers faster and therefore safer handling in comparison to traditional slings. You wear the Alpine Trad Sling across your chest like a normal round sling, but instead of pulling the sling over your head and arm, just unclip the carabiner and pull the sling from your body. The Alpine Trad Sling uses the same quantity of material as a round sling, but rather than being stitched into a closed ring, the single-strand construction has a stitched loop at each end to attach a carabiner. Intermediate belays can be quickly and easily shortened from 120 to 60 or 30 cm. The single strand construction reduces the risk of accidental unclipping. 100 % ultra lightweight dyneema material with the following advantages vs normal nylon: higher strength to weight ratio, absorbs less water and is more abrasion resistant. Weight 64 g (31 g sling & 33 g for the carabiner). 11 % weight saving compared to our lightest round sling 120 cm Contact Sling 8.0. The 120 cm length is including the Wall Key Lock bent gate carabiner.

Best double length runner

Pros
Tight hole for the bent gate - much easier to clip.
Loose hole for the other end - you can girth hitch, clip more than one biner, etc
Narrow, lightweight and not bulky
Easy to unsling - wear it over your shoulder, under pack straps and gear sling. Easy to unclip one end then pull it out and deploy.
Cons
All white - would be nice to spot it more easily in the snow
Only comes in a double length. I was several 60cm runners like this!
Bent gate biner not ideal - wire gate is what I want
Familiarity
I’ve used it a bunch

In my opinion this is an ideal setup for a double-length runner. I like firm holds on the clipping carabiner - I use Petzl Strings and rubber bands most of the time. A tightly sewn loop enables this. 

Having the other end looser makes girth hitching with the biner still attached possible. Also, it's easy to clip the loose end to a cam's racking biner or whatever. 

Easy to fold in half and clip both ends to the same carabiner, including around an icicle, horn or tree.
